PERSIA, Alexandrine Empire. temp. Mazakes – Bleitor. Satraps of Mesopotamia, circa 331-316 BC. AR Tetradrachm (31mm, 16.62 g, 9h). Imitating Athens. Helmeted head of Athena right, with profile eye / Owl standing right, head facing; olive sprig and crescent to left, bee to right; all within incuse square. Unpublished in the standard references. Good VF, lightly toned, some deposits and light porosity. Extremely rare.


Although this particular issue is unpublished, it shares many features in common with other Athenian imitations from Mesopotamia, particularly its thick, compact flan, and overall style (the two olive leaves above Athena's visor appears to be canonical among these).
